New Glarus Brewing Co. plans to build distillery

One of Wisconsin's most popular breweries is in the early stages of expanding its palate.

According to the Wisconsin State Journal, New Glarus Brewing Co. is in the early stages of a plan to build a distillery.

Co-founder and brewmaster Dan Carey told WSJ that the project is at least a year away.

“Distilling is a natural extension of brewing because you have to brew before you still, so for us it’s an interesting and creative expression,” Carey said. “It’s going to take some time to figure out all of the idiosyncrasies of the new business. We need to decide what we’re going to do, where we’re going to do it and what we’re going to make ... while we’re doing all of the other things we’re doing.” - WSJ

A distillery would allow the company to produce spirits, but New Glarus has yet to obtain a license.

The brewery is known for beers such as Spotted Cow and Moon Man that are only available in Wisconsin.

Earlier this month, the company announced plans to start canning some of their beer by the end of the year.
